Best Quotes about Choice

1.
It is your own convictions which compels you; that is, choice compels choice.
Epictetus

2.
Everything is something you decide to do, and there is nothing you have to do.
Waitley, Denis

3.
Constantly choosing the lesser of two evils is still choosing evil.
Garcia, Jerry

4.
No one ever went broke by saying no too often.
Mackay, Harvey

5.
The path of least resistance and least trouble is a mental rut already made. It requires troublesome work to undertake the alternation of old beliefs. Self-conceit often regards it as a sign of weakness to admit that a belief to which we have once committed ourselves is wrong. We get so identified with an idea that it is literally a pet notion and we rise to its defense and stop our eyes and ears to anything different.
Dewey, John

6.
To every man there openeth A way, and ways, and a way. And the high soul climbs the high way, And the low soul gropes the low: And in between, on the misty flats, The rest drift to and fro. But to every man there openeth A high way and a low, And every man decideth. The way his soul shall go.
Oxenham, John

7.
The perfect way is without difficulty, for it avoids picking and choosing. Only when you stop liking and disliking will all be clearly understood. Be not concerned with right or wrong, for the conflict between right and wrong is the sickness of the mind.
Seng-Ts'an

8.
Every single moment of your life you must choose from a number of alternatives. What you choose determines where you will end up.
Sinha, Shall

9.
A human being is a deciding being.
Frankl, Viktor E.

10.
Whenever I have to choose between two evils, I always like to try the one I haven't tried before.
West, Mae

11.
Between two evils, choose neither; between two goods, choose both.
Edwards, Tryon

12.
We stand now where two roads diverge. But unlike the roads in Robert Frost's familiar poem, they are not equally fair. The road we have long been traveling is deceptively easy, a smooth superhighway on which we progress with great speed, but at its end lies disaster. The other fork of the road -- the one less traveled by -- offers our last, our only chance to reach a destination that assures the preservation of the earth.
Carson, Rachel

13.
You and I are essentially infinite choice-makers. In every moment of our existence, we are in that field of all possibilities where we have access to an infinity of choices.
Chopra, Deepak

14.
I am not a sound bite person. I prefer to run at the mouth.
Sirtis, Marina

15.
Instead of looking at life as a narrowing funnel, we can see it ever widening to choose the things we want to do, to take the wisdom we've learned and create something.
Carpenter, Liz

16.
You must give up the way it is... to have it the way you want it

17.
I knew that I did not have to buy into society's notion that I had to be handsome and healthy to be happy. I was in charge of my spaceship and it was my up, my down. I could choose to see this situation as a setback or as a starting point. I chose to begin life again.
Mitchell, Warren

18.
I have been driven many times to my knees by the overwhelming conviction that I had nowhere to go. My own wisdom, and that of all about me, seemed insufficient for the day.
Lincoln, Abraham

19.
Man is made or unmade by himself. By the right choice he ascends. As a being of power, intelligence, and love, and the lord of his own thoughts, he holds the key to every situation.
Allen, James

20.
You don't have to buy from anyone. You don't have to work at any particular job. You don't have to participate in any given relationship. You can choose
Browne, Harry

21.
You can do what you want to do. You can be what you want to be.
Thomas, David

22.
There is no shame in finding someone else to be attractive, or good company. Even if they don't like you, there is still no shame. If you happen to be fond of someone, and they're not fond of you, it's OK.. You don't have to wait and see if they'll love you back. You can announce it.. Joy in life comes from expressing ourselves, in taking risks and jumping in. Everyone is not going to like you. But you can like who you like.
Matthews, Andrew

23.
A man either lives life as it happens to him, meets it head-on and licks it, or he turns his back on it and starts to wither away.
Roddenberry, Gene

24.
The Great Way is not difficult for those who have no preferences.
Saying, Zen

25.
Nine-tenths of the people were created so you would want to be with the other tenth.
Walpole, Horace

26.
I have set before you life and death, blessing and cursing: Therefore choose life. [Deuteronomy 30:19]
Bible

27.
When we acknowledge that all of life is sacred and that each act is an act of choice and therefore sacred, then life is a sacred dance lived consciously each moment. When we live at this level, we participate in the creation of a better world. [The Circle is Sacred]
Lee, Scout Cloud

28.
You are either part of the solution or part of the problem.
Cleaver, Eldridge

29.
Look for your choices, pick the best one, then go with it.
Riley, Pat

30.
He who chooses the beginning of a road chooses the place it leads to. It is the means that determine the end.
Fosdick, Harry Emerson

31.
Most of life is choices, and the rest is pure dumb luck.
Erickson, Marian

32.
The more equally attractive two alternatives seem, the harder it can be to choose between them -- no matter that, to the same degree, the choice can only matter less.
Paradox, Edward Fredkin's

33.
When you have to make a choice and don't make it, that in itself is a choice.
James, William

34.
You can choose to be lazy or you can choose to be ambitious. Stop to think about it again. Don't you do your own choosing?
Kohe, J. Martin

35.
Watch what you choose to do. For instance, someone might want you to smoke. Never forget that I told you -- don't do it. Say no. That can of beer that somebody wants you to try, don't do it. Don't you ever do it. That drug that someone might want you to use, don't touch it. Stay away from it. It can destroy you.
Hinckley, Gordon B.

36.
There are always two choices. Two paths to take. One is easy. And its only reward is that it's easy.

37.
Of all earthly creatures, humans alone have the power to choose.

38.
The way to activate the seeds of your creation is by making choices about the results you want to create. When you make a choice, you activate vast human energies and resources, which otherwise go untapped. All too often people fail to focus their choices upon results and therefore their choices are ineffective. If you limit your choices only to what seems possible or reasonable, you disconnect yourself from what you truly want, and all that is left is compromise.
Fritz, Robert

39.
The first thing I do in the morning is to make my bed and while I am making up my bed I am making up my mind as to what kind of a day I am going to have.
Frost, Robert

40.
Other people's opinion of you does not have to become your reality.
Brown, Les

41.
If you want to sing out, sing out, and if you want to be free, be free,cause there's a million ways to be, you know that there are...
Stevens, Cat

42.
Anything inside that immobilizes me, gets in my way, keeps me from my goals, is all mine.
Dyer, Wayne

43.
Be miserable. Or motivate yourself. Whatever has to be done, it's always your choice.
Dyer, Wayne

44.
He that cannot decidedly say, No, when tempted to evil, is on the highway to ruin. He loses the respect even of those who would tempt him, and becomes but the pliant tool and victim of their evil designs.
Hawes, Joel

45.
It is enough that we set out to mold the motley stuff of life into some form of our own choosing; when we do, the performance is itself the wage.
Hand, Learned

46.
Refuse the evil, and choose the good. [Isaiah 7:15]
Bible

47.
We can change our lives. We can do, have, and be exactly what we wish.
Robbins, Anthony

48.
If there are things you don't like in the world you grew up in, make your own life different.
Thomas, David

49.
What we call the secret of happiness is no more a secret than our willingness to choose life.
Buscaglia, Leo

50.
Everything can be taken away from a man but one thing: the last of the human freedom -- to choose one's attitude in any given set of circumstances, to choose one's own way.
Frankl, Viktor E.
